Lissa Page-McCutchion has the perfect life: a brilliant coder husband, a beautiful daughter, and another baby on the way. But perfection is a fragile illusion, and it shatters the moment Dwight doesn’t call to check-in and misses his flight home from Atlanta. What begins as a husband’s unexplained absence spirals into a waking nightmare. Driven by a desperate, maternal instinct, Lissa flies into the heart of a transformed Atlanta—a city pulsing with a strange, levitating joy and a shimmering cosmic energy known as Meta 4.

Lissa’s search for her husband turns into a terrifying descent into a new reality where the rules no longer apply. Guided by cryptic clues and help from her brother-in-law, who has his own secrets, Lissa navigates a foreign world that is both wondrous and dangerous, where Black people float in golden orbs and the very fabric of time is unraveling. Ascend is a mind-bending work of speculative fiction that blends high-concept sci-fi with a raw psychological thriller. It’s a story about the painful depths a mother will go to protect her family, and the profound, gut-wrenching moment when she must choose between the man she loves and the child she carries.
